This Friday at Clifton Opera House

The Clifton Opera House will host a very special program on Friday, December 9. Wheels and Sport Fishing USA will take the stage at 7:30pm and Clifton will never be the same again! Two high energy bands will rock the auditorium, don't miss it this blending of pop/dixieland/bluegrass/folk and whatever else they throw in!

Hailing from Yellow Springs, Ohio, Wheels plays a folky, high-energy mixture of everything from bluegrass to rock n’ roll. Known for their trademark three-part harmony vocals, the band consists of Rory Papania on guitar, Sam Salazar playing mandolin and ukulele, Jamie Scott providing percussion and harmonica, and Sam Crawford laying down the bass. Their sound is shaped by an eclectic set of musicians, and the band lists The Avett Brothers, Dr. Dog, and The Band among their biggest influences. Show after show, Wheels delivers an energetic and engaging performance, and every member continually looks to expand their musical horizons.

Also hailing from Yellow Springs is Sport Fishing USA, a 3 piece pop/rock and roll band that has taken Ohio by storm. Band members are Nathan Moore on Guitar and Vocals, Brendan Moore on Bass and Vocals, and David Byrne on Drums. They recently released an album generated by a band of the same name. The album includes alternates between sincere and intelligent folk rock tunes and noodly emotional instrumental electro jams.

The Clifton Opera House is located at 5 So Clay Street, Clifton. Owned and operated by the Village of Clifton. Box office will open at 6:30pm. Advance tickets are available 937.767.2343.
